  10. To the taxpayer!

    The Commissioner for Taxation, Mr. D. L. Canavan. will retire on Novembe 20 after 48 years with the Taxation Department, and 150 people attended a farewell presentation last night in his honour. At the function was Mr. Canavan's successor, Mr. E. T. Cain. Here Mr. Cana[?]an, right, and Mr. Cain drink a toast to many happy returns. ... [ILLUSTRATED]
